General Alluaivite Information
|
Chemical Formula: |
Na19(Ca,Mn++)6(Ti,Nb)3(Si3O9)2(Si10O28)2Cl·2(H2O) |
Composition: |
Molecular Weight = 2,169.25 gm |

Empirical Formula: |
Na19Ca4.5Mn2+1.5Ti2.25Nb0.75Si16O46Cl2·2(H2O) |
Environment: |
In ultra-agpaitic pegmatites in a differentiated alkalic massif. |
IMA Status: |
Approved IMA 1990 |
Locality: |
On Mt. Alluaiv, In the Lovozero massif, Kola Peninsula, Russia. Link to MinDat.org Location Data. |
Name Origin: |
For its occurrence on Mt. Alluaiv, Kola Peninsula, Russia. |

Alluaivite Crystallography
|
Axial Ratios: |
a:c = 1:4.31439 |
Cell Dimensions: |
a = 14.046, c = 60.6, Z = 8; V = 10,354.01 Den(Calc)= 2.78 |
Crystal System: |
Trigonal - Hexagonal ScalenohedralH-M Symbol (3 2/m) Space Group: R 3m |

Physical Properties of Alluaivite
|
Cleavage: |
None |
Color: |
Brownish pink, Colorless. |
Density: |
2.76 |
Diaphaniety: |
Transparent |
Hardness: |
5-6 - Between Apatite and Orthoclase |
Luster: |
Vitreous (Glassy) |
Streak: |
white |
| |
Optical Properties of Alluaivite
|
Gladstone-Dale: |
CI meas= 0.056 (Good) - where the CI = (1-KPDmeas/KC) CI calc= 0.063 (Fair) - where the CI = (1-KPDcalc/KC)
KPDcalc= 0.2237,KPDmeas= 0.2254,KC= 0.2387 |
Optical Data: |
Uniaxial (+), w=1.618, e=1.626, bire=0.0080. |
